﻿/* Elham Esmaieli [elhamesmaieli@gmail.com] */
/* CSS Document */

body{
	margin:0px;	
	font-family: Tahoma,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333; 
}

p{
	margin:0px;
	padding:0px;
	text-align:justify;
	line-height:16px;
}

form{
	margin:0px;
	padding:0px;
}

/* ........ Global ........ */
.IranFontF	{font-family: Tahoma, Arial, Helvetica, sans-serif;}
.TimesFontF	{font-family: Times New Roman, Arial;}

.black{color:#333333;}
.white{color:#ffffff;}
.red{color:#ed2600}
.darkRed{color:#9f0018}
.gray{color:#666666;}

.fontSizeSmall{font-size:10px;}
.fontSizeMedium{font-size:11px;}
.fontSizeLarg{font-size:12px;}
.fontSizeXLarg{font-size:14px;}
.fontSizeXXLarg{font-size:15px;}


.boldFace{font-weight:bold;}

.noBorder{border:0px;}
.noTextDec{text-decoration:none;}
.textRight{text-align:right;}

.lineHeightMedium{line-height:20px;}
.lineHeightLarg{line-height:30px;}

.pionter{cursor:pointer;}
.movment{cursor:move;}
.def{cursor:default;}


/* ........ Header Bar........ */
#headerBar{
	width:1003px;
	height:26px;
	background-color:#293535;
	border-bottom:solid 2px #ffffff;
	direction:rtl;
}

#headerAddress{
	float:left;
	width:200px;
	height:23px;
	margin-left:10px;
	padding-top:5px;}	



/* ........ Header ........ */
#headerHolder{
	width:1003px;
	height:155px;
	background-image:url(../images/header/IranNews_HeaderBack.jpg);
	background-repeat:repeat-x;
	border-bottom:solid 2px #ffffff;
	direction:rtl;
}

#HeaderLinkHolder{
	position:absolute;
	width:650px; 
	left:30px; 
	top:-2px;	
}

#headerLink{
	position:relative;
	width:100%;
	height:40px; 
	background-image:url(../images/header/IranNews_menuback.jpg);
	background-repeat:repeat-x;
}

.headerItem{
	float:right;
	height:23px;
	padding-top:5px;
}	

.headerItem a{
	text-decoration:none;
	color:#333333;
}
		
.headerItemSpace{
	float:right;
	width:3px;
	height:28px;
	margin:10px 10px;
	padding:0px;
	background-image:url(../images/header/IranNews_MenuSpace.jpg);
	background-repeat:no-repeat;}	

#headerMain{
	width:1003px; 
	height:128px	
}

/* ........ Header Logo........ */
#headerLogo
{
	height:128px; 
	width:380px; 
	float:right; 
	padding-right:50px
	
}
#headerLogoPart1
{
	float:left;
	width:216px;
	height:128px;
	background-image:url(../images/header/IranNews_logo01.jpg);
	background-repeat:no-repeat;
	text-align:right;
	
}
	
#headerLogoPart2
{
	float:right;
	width:164px;
	height:128px;
	background-image:url(../images/header/IranNews_logo02.jpg);
	background-repeat:no-repeat;
	
}
	
.headerCombobox{
	font-size:10px;
	font-weight:normal;
	direction:rtl;
	width:145px;
}


		
/* ........ Header Tab........ */
#headerTab{
	width:925px;
	height:27px;
	background:#9f0018;}
	
#headerTabLeft{
	float:left;
	width:7px;
	height:27px;
	background-image:url(../images/header/IranNews_TabLeft.jpg);
	background-repeat:no-repeat;}
	
#headerTabRight{
	float:right;
	width:7px;
	height:27px;
	background-image:url(../images/header/IranNews_TabRight.jpg);
	background-repeat:no-repeat;}	
	
#headerTabText{
	float:right;
	width:170px;
	height:22px;
	padding-top:5px;}
	
#headerTabDate{
	float:left;
	width:300px;
	height:22px;
	padding-top:5px;
	text-align:left;
}

/* ........ Body ........ */
#bodyHolder{
	width:1003px;
	height:709px;
	background-image:url('../images/sideBar/BodyBack.gif');
	background-repeat:repeat-x;
	direction:rtl;
}

/* ........ Right SideBar........ */
#rightHolder{
	float:right;
	width:227px;
	height:709px;
}

#rightBox{
	position:relative;
	width:195px; 
	height:auto;
	float:left;
	background-image:url(../images/sideBar/IranNews_MenuTileBack.jpg);
	background-position:left;
	background-repeat:repeat-y;
}

#rightBoxHolder{
	width:163px;
	height:auto;
}

#rightBoxBottomTab{
	width:195px;
	height:19px;
	float:left;
	background-image:url(../images/sideBar/IranNews_RightSilebarBottomTab.jpg);
	background-repeat:no-repeat;
}

#leftShadowTab{
	position:absolute;
	width:7px;
	height:253px;
	float:left;
	background-image:url(../images/sideBar/IranNews_LeftShadow.jpg);
	background-repeat:no-repeat;
	top:0px;
	left:0px;
}

#rightShadowTab{
	position:absolute;
	width:7px;
	height:253px;
	float:right;
	background-image:url(../images/sideBar/IranNews_RightShadow.jpg);
	background-repeat:no-repeat;
	top:0px;
	right:-1px;
}

/* ........ Menu ........ */
#menu{
	width:163px;
	margin-top:5px;
}

.MenuHolder{
	padding-top:3px; 
	padding-bottom:5px; 
}

.pageIndex{
	width:163px;
	float:right; 
	cursor:pointer;
	margin-right:7px; 
	margin-top:8px;
	background-color:#e0001e; 
	text-align:center; 
	font-size:11px; 
	color:#ffffff; 
	width:16px; 
	height:14px; 
	padding-top:3px; 
	padding-bottom:3px;
}

.MenuLine{
	float:right; 
	width:163px; 
	height:2px; 
	padding-top:3px; 
	padding-bottom:3px;
	background-image:url(../images/sideBar/IranNews_MenuLine.jpg);
	background-position:center;
	background-repeat:no-repeat;
}

#spaceTitle{
	width:163px;
	margin-top:20px;
}
/* ........ Tab Search ........ */
#TabSearchHeader{
	width:163px;
	height:34px;
	margin-top:30px;
	background-image:url(../images/sideBar/IranNews_searchBarTitle_bg.jpg); 
	background-repeat:repeat-x;	
}

#TabSearch{
	width:152px;
	height:135px;
	background-color:#293535;	
	border:solid 1px #979797;
	border-top:solid 1px #293535;
}
	
.Tabsearchtext{
	width:140px;
	margin-top:10px;
	text-align:right;
	line-height:20px;
}	

.searchBox{
	background-color:#ffffff;
	border:none;
	width:137px;
}



/* ........ Middel SideBar........ */
#middleHolder{
	float:right;
	width:550px;
	height:90%;
}

#middleBoxHolder{
	width:487px;
	margin-top:20px;
}
	
	
	
/* ........ Newspaper Page ........ */
#mapNewsPaperHolder{
	width:487px; 
	height:674px;
}

#mapDivHolder{
	position:relative; 
	top:0px; 
	right:0px; 
	width:487px;
	height:674px;
	background-position:top center; 
	background-repeat:no-repeat;
	border:solid 1px #bababa;
	border-top:0px;				
}



/* ........ pagging SideBar........ */
#paggingHolder{
	width:489px;
	height:16px;
	position:relative;
	margin-top:20px;
}

#next{
	float:left;
	width:130px;
	height:16px;
	text-align:right;
	direction:ltr;
	overflow:hidden;	
}
	
#prev{
	float:right;
	width:130px;
	height:16px;
	text-align:left;
	direction:ltr;
	overflow:hidden;
}



/* ........ Pdf Holder........ */
#pdfHolder{
	position:absolute;
	height:31px;
	width:27px;
	left:217px;
	top:-15px;
}


/* ........ Left SideBar........ */
#LeftHolder{
	float:left;
	width:217px;
	height:709px;
}

#leftBoxHolder{
	width:178px;
	float:right;
	background-color:white;
	height:auto;
}


/* ........ Tab Title News ........ */
	
#TabTitleNews{
	width:140px;
	height:24px;
	padding:5px 10px;
}

.bulletList{
	margin-top:6px;
	margin-left:3px;
}
	
#TabTitleNewsRight{
	float:right; 
	width:24px; 
	height:24px;	
}

#TabTitleNewsLeft{
	height:23px;
	width:110px; 
	border-bottom:1px solid gray; 
	float:right	
}

#TabBodyNews{
	text-align:justify;
	height:385px;
	overflow: auto;
}

.headlinesTd{
	vertical-align:top;
}

.headlinesTd p{
	margin-bottom:15px;
	margin-right:15px;
}

/* ........ Menu ........ */
/* ........ Right Pan Menu........ */

/* ........ Adv Boxes ........ */
#rightPanAdvBoxHolder{
	width:143px;
	margin-top:15px;
	text-align:center;
}

.advBox{
	margin-top:5px;	
	border:solid 1px #dfdfdf;
}



/* .......Under Footer ........ */
#underFooterHolder{
	width:1000px; 
	height:60px; 
}

#underFooterBox{
	float:right;
	width:750px; 
	height:60px; 
	text-align:left;
}

#underFooter{
	float:left;
	width:200px; 
	height:38px;
	background-image:url(../images/footer/IranNews_UnderFooterbg.jpg); 
	background-repeat:repeat-x; 
	margin-top:21px; 
	text-align:center;
	direction:rtl;
}

/* ....... Footer ........ */
#footerHolder{
	width:1003px;	
	background-color:#293535;
}

#footerLink{
	 
	width:950px;
	height:22px;
}

.footerItem{
	float:right;
	height:15px;
	padding-top:5px;}	
	
.footerItemSpace{
	float:right;
	width:10px;
	height:22px;
	margin:0px 10px;
	padding:0px;
	background-image:url(../images/footer/FooterSpace.gif);
	background-repeat:no-repeat;}
	
#footerText{	
	width:950px;
	height:30px;
	direction:rtl;
	}	
	
#footerLogoText{
	direction:rtl;
	width:950px;
	height:45px;
	}	

#footerAdv{	
	width:1000px;
	height:100px;
	margin-top:40px;
}	


/* ........ News Content ........ */
#newsContentHolder{	
	width:700px; 
	height:600px;
	position:relative;
	left:20px;
	text-align:left;	
}

#newsContent{
	background-color:#ffffff;
	border:solid 2px #293535;
}

#newsArrow{
	float:left;
	width:23px;
	height:630px;
}

.contentTitle{
	direction:rtl;
	padding-left:10px;
}

.contentText{
	direction:rtl;
}

.divIconTxt{
	color:#ffffff;
	font-weight:normal;
}

.divIconTxt a{
	color:#ffffff;
	text-decoration:none;
}

#myscrolledContent {
	width: 695px;
	height: 547px;
	overflow: auto;
	position: relative;
	direction:rtl;
}

#movmentIcn{
	width:24px; 
	background-image:url(../images/div/IranNews_move.jpg);
	background-position:center;
	background-repeat:no-repeat;
}


/* .......... Archive Search Div .......... */
#archiveHolder{
	position:absolute;
	top:34px;
	left:265px;	
	width:202px;
	height:33px;	
	direction:rtl;
	font-size:10px;
	font-family: Tahoma, Arial, Helvetica, sans-serif;
	z-index:980;
}

.archiveDropDown{
	font-size:12px;
	font-family: Tahoma, Arial, Helvetica, sans-serif;
	color:#333333;
	border:solid 1px #c4c0b1;
}

#archiveArrow{
	width:202px;
	height:11px;
	font-size:5px;
	background-image:url(../images/archive/IranNews_arrow.jpg);
	background-position:center bottom;
	background-repeat:no-repeat;
}


/* ........ Advertizment........ */
#bannerADV{	
	width:160px; 
	height:240;
}

.advHolderBox{
	margin-top:5px;
	width:160px;
	height:65px;
}
